Shangpa climate — normals and trends
Shangpa (China) has a warm-summer humid continental climate (Dfb) under the Köppen-Geiger classification. Its mean annual temperature is 7.9 °C and it receives 2,540 mm of precipitation per year.
These figures are normals computed over 86 complete calendar years, from 1940 to 2025, using ERA5 reanalysis data from the Copernicus programme.
The warmest month is July (14.7 °C on average) and the coldest is January (-0.7 °C). Rainfall peaks in July.
Shangpa averages 127 frost days, 0 hot days (≥ 30 °C) and 247 rainy days per year.
Shangpa has warmed by +1.9 °C between 1940 and 2025, or +0.23 °C per decade. This trend is statistically significant.
The number of frost days there went from about 140 to 114 per year over the period.
The hottest day of the period reached 24.8 °C (on 17 August 2019) and the coldest -22.5 °C (on 13 January 2015).
Data from ERA5 reanalysis (Copernicus Climate Change Service), redistributed under a CC-BY 4.0 licence. Normals are recomputed whenever the archive is updated.
